Daisy Thistledown's magical adventure continues in The City Beyond the Sea, the spellbinding sequel to Blackwell's Children's Book of the Year, Greenwild: The World Behind the Door by Pari Thomson. Across the ocean, a magical adventure awaits . . . Daisy Thistledown and the Five O'Clock Club might have defeated a terrifying enemy, but their journey to find the missing Botanists is just beginning. Their only hope: to find the legendary Iffenwild, a mysterious city hidden beyond the sea and lost to time. But a strange, wild magic is stirring beneath the waves. It will take all of Daisy’s courage and determination – and the trust of a new friend – if she is to discover the truth that haunts Iffenwild, and save the magical world before it’s too late. Pari Thomson is the author of Greenwild, as well as being an editorial director for picture books at Bloomsbury Children?s Books. <br><br> Half Persian, half English, she has lived in many places, including India, Pakistan, the United States, the United Kingdom, and Belgium. She studied at Oxford University and now lives near the river in London, not far from Kew Gardens.
